I'm not sure there really is a problem.  Kirk is correct about the mail and Sumter Oaks.  We are domiciled at Sumter Oaks, Bushnell, FL and have Escapees Mail service out of Livingston, TX.  I am over 65 and Jinx is under.  She gets insurance through the exchange based on Sumter County.  I get medicare supplement based on the same address.  The insurance company sends the mail to Livingston, TX and they forward it.  Our DMV, voting and the few other mail/documents that come directly from the state go to Sumter Oaks and they forward it to Livingston.  All other mail goes directly to the mail service in Livingston.  Our credit cards use the Livingston address as billing addresses, even though we are paperless.  That is the zip code I enter when charging things.  It works well and has for over three years.

On my first trip with the Carriage (my first trip with any RV) I was coming to a stop at a yellow light when a two guys pulled in front of me to try to beat it.  The front one changed his mind and slammed on the brakes.  The second one hit him.  I avoided the whole mess by about a foot.  When I got back from that trip I had 11.5" discs added.  That required an axle upgrade to two 8000# Dexter wet hubs.  The disc brakes are worth every penny. Stopping distance is WAY down.

    Two years ago we added the CRE3000 system.  If money had allowed we would have gone to the full independent.  Still, the 3000 cut way down on things moving about in the trailer.

  8. We had three experiences with this.

    First time we were a year into full timing.  We have an older 5er and decided to wait and live in it for a year before making changes.  We were told the rebuild would take four weeks so we dropped it off in Elkhart and rented a cabin on a lake in Michigan for a month.  Two days before we were due to leave the cabin the shop called and said they would be a day or two late.  We rented a motel room in Elkhart.  A day or two turned into eight weekdays, the last two of which we lived in our 5er with power inside the rebuild shop building.  Not happy.  Over the next several months we corrected several problems the shop created in their work.  Even less happy.  Now it is the way we want it.

    Last fall we had a slide issue that took four days to fix.  We rented a cabin in the woods in Maine with my eldest and her husband.  We used VRBO to locate the cabin. The work was done on time and below budget.  A good time was had by all.

    This year we scheduled annual maintenance for three days.  Parts delays for our heat pump control delayed that three work days (five days).  We spent the planned repair time in a VRBO rental.  The extra days we lived in 5er hooked up to repair shop power.  As we were getting ready to leave one of the big slides stopped working.  We discovered the slide motor housing had broken.  A used motor was available in Texas (we were in Maine).  Motor - expensive.  Express shipping - expensive too.  The good news is that were were in the shop when it happened.  We could have been parked in Lower East Overshoe with the slide out if the motor had decided to last one more cycle.

    When I was a Boy Scout I was taught that moving water in the woods was safe to drink.  When I studied to be a Maine Guide I learned that was not true.  Moving water or still, it can contain giardia (aka Beaver Fever) parsites.  It is not just humans that spread it, but animals, too.  The Mayo clinic say:

    "Giardia parasites are found in lakes, ponds, rivers and streams worldwide, as well as in public water supplies, wells, cisterns, swimming pools, water parks and spas. Ground and surface water can become infected with giardia from agricultural runoff, wastewater discharge or animal feces."
